  15. Are you wary of the Internet and its surveillance advertising and AI slop? Perhaps try The Harmsworth Self-Educator.

    My Dad gave his father's copy to my daughter. From 1905 England, it covers many eclectic topics:
    > what to do in a week in Norway
    > how to make a skirt
    > the plants of the farm
    > colours to be avoided when painting
    > the dangers of training in foreign schools
    > the World's Great Men (such as Cleopatra and Marie Curie)

  16. "The First Printed #World Map from #IsidoreOfSeville's '#Etymologies', [...] often referred to as the first #encyclopaedia. It contained information on a very wide range of topics. The 'Etymologies' were a hugely influential source of knowledge for many centuries. [...] The use of stunning rubrication - applying red highlights by hand to significant printed capital letters - shows the intersection between #handwritten #manuscripts and the newly invented #printingpress. The T-O #map illustrating this page is the earliest printed European world map. [...] Date of production : 1472."
